Archive for June, 2016

Sell Car Keys

Posted on June 14th, 2016 by Sean McAuliffe

Vehicle theft was becoming a major epidemic. In the early years of the 21st century, lawmakers introduced legislation that made it mandatory for car manufacturers to include anti-theft systems in their vehicles. Since 2008, most vehicles built for the North American market have been manufactured with an anti-theft system, also known as an immobilizer. There […]